Common Questions About Our Support Plans
Your team can submit unlimited tickets for any Mac-related issue: CAD application problems, hardware troubleshooting, network performance, printer issues, user training, file sharing problems - everything. There are no ticket quotas, no per-incident charges. If it's related to your Apple infrastructure or architectural workflows, we support it.
Response times range from 15 minutes to 4 hours depending on your support tier and issue urgency. Enhanced SLA (our most popular tier) guarantees 2-hour standard response and 30-minute urgent response. Same-day on-site support available across London Zones 1-3 when needed.
We provide 24/7 monitoring and emergency response specifically designed for project submission deadlines. Our support team understands that server failures or CAD crashes the night before planning submissions can jeopardise months of work.
We require an initial 3-month commitment to ensure we can properly stabilise your infrastructure and demonstrate value. After the initial period, your support plan automatically converts to a rolling 30-day contract with no long-term obligation.
For cost-conscious practices, we also offer a 12-month commitment option through our interactive quote builder that provides meaningful monthly savings whilst maintaining monthly billing (not annual upfront payment). This gives you budget predictability and a discount for your commitment.
We support whatever infrastructure you have, though we may recommend optimisations over time. If significant issues exist (unreliable backups, security gaps, performance bottlenecks), we'll propose implementation projects to fix these before they cause bigger problems.
